Agric Expo to Showcase Great Strides in Farming

An international fair scheduled in Beijing for October will showcase China's monumental achievement in agriculture, while at the same time demonstrating the country's readiness to further open the sector to the outside world, a senior agricultural official said Monday.

The China International Agricultural Exposition will publicize the country's agricultural policies and features, and help bring in advanced foreign funds, agro-technology, equipment and management experience, said Vice-Minister of Agriculture Qi Jingfa.

Qi, speaking at a preparatory meeting for the country's top-level agricultural exhibition, said that agriculture is the sector that has witnessed the most substantial changes since the country launched its reform and opening-up drive some two decades ago.

The country has scored bumper grain harvests five years in a row since 1995 -- with annual outputs exceeding 490 million tons, and the supply of most farm products is outstripping market demand, according to Qi.

Already 175 million rural residents are no longer engaged in agricultural production, and the number of rural residents without adequate food and clothing has been reduced from 65 million in 1995 to 30 million last year, he said.

With the farmers well on their way to a comfortable life and the market-oriented reforms taking root in rural regions, it is time to hold such an international agricultural exhibition to help sustain the agricultural expansion, according to the vice-minister.

"The agricultural exposition will not only display various high-quality products, it will also feature high-tech and new agricultural methods,'' Qi said. "Such an event will push the country's agricultural development.''

The official said he expected that the displays and demonstrations at the exhibition will help visitors understand the development trends of China's agriculture.

To meet that end, lectures and seminars should be featured at the exhibition, Qi suggested.

They may focus on agricultural structural readjustments, development of the western regions and China's accession to the World Trade Organization, he said.

Based on the theme of "development and co-operation,'' Qi said, the international exhibition will highlight projects in 31 provinces, autonomous regions and municipalities to attract co-operative partners from within China and from other parts of the world.

A panel of experts will choose the best brand names for the show from thousands of famous, special and top-grade agricultural products that will be on display in the National Agricultural Exhibition Hall.

The China International Agricultural Exposition will be held in the hall from October 25 to 30.
